import { type LunaUnload, Tracer } from "@luna/core";
import { StyleTag } from "@luna/lib";
// Import CSS directly using Luna's file:// syntax - Took me a while to figure out <3
import unlockSelection from "file://styles.css?minify";
export const { trace } = Tracer("[Copy Lyrics]");
// clean up resources
export const unloads = new Set<LunaUnload>();
// Style injection via side effect
new StyleTag("Copy-Lyrics", unloads, unlockSelection);
function SetClipboard(text: string): void {
const textarea = document.createElement("textarea");
textarea.value = text;
textarea.style.position = "fixed"; // Avoid scrolling to bottom
document.body.appendChild(textarea);
textarea.select();
try {
const success = document.execCommand("copy");
if (!success) throw new Error("Failed to copy text.");
} catch (err) {
trace.msg.err(err instanceof Error ? err.message : String(err));
} finally {
document.body.removeChild(textarea);
}
}
let isSelecting = false;
const onMouseDown = (): void => {
isSelecting = true;
};
const onMouseUp = (): void => {
if (isSelecting) {
const selection = window.getSelection();
if (selection?.toString().length > 0) {
const selectedSpans: HTMLSpanElement[] = [];
const range = selection.getRangeAt(0);
let container: Node | null = range.commonAncestorContainer;
// Normalize container: if it's a text node, use its parent element/node
if (container && container.nodeType === Node.TEXT_NODE) {
container = (container.parentElement ?? container.parentNode) as Node | null;
}
// If parent has data-current, treat as single-line copy case
if (
container &&
container.nodeType === Node.ELEMENT_NODE &&
(container as Element).hasAttribute("data-current")
) {
const text_ = selection.toString().trim();
SetClipboard(text_);
trace.msg.log("Copied to clipboard!");
return;
}
// Ensure we have an Element or Document before querying
if (
!container ||
(container.nodeType !== Node.ELEMENT_NODE &&
container.nodeType !== Node.DOCUMENT_NODE)
) {
isSelecting = false;
return;
}
// Get all the spans inside the container.
const spans = (container as Element | Document).getElementsByTagName(
"span",
);
for (const span of spans) {
if (selection.containsNode(span, true)) {
selectedSpans.push(span as HTMLSpanElement);
}
}
// Concat the text of the selected spans.
let hasCorrectAttribute = false;
let text = "";
selectedSpans.forEach((span) => {
if (span.hasAttribute("data-current")) {
hasCorrectAttribute = true;
text += span.textContent + "\n";
if (
[...span.classList].some((className) =>
className.startsWith("endOfStanza--"),
)
) {
text += "\n";
}
}
});
text = text.trim();
if (hasCorrectAttribute) {
SetClipboard(text);
trace.msg.log("Copied to clipboard!");
selection.removeAllRanges();
}
}
isSelecting = false;
}
};
const onClickHooked = (event: MouseEvent): boolean | undefined => {
if (!isSelecting) return;
const target = event.target as HTMLElement;
if (
target.tagName.toLowerCase() === "span" &&
target.hasAttribute("data-current")
) {
// Prevent default behavior and stop event propagation
event.preventDefault();
event.stopPropagation();
event.stopImmediatePropagation();
return false;
}
return undefined;
};
// Add event listener with capture phase to intercept events before they reach other handlers
document.addEventListener("click", onClickHooked, true);
document.addEventListener("mousedown", onMouseDown);
document.addEventListener("mouseup", onMouseUp);
// Add cleanup to unloads
unloads.add((): void => {
// Remove event listeners
document.removeEventListener("click", onClickHooked, true);
document.removeEventListener("mousedown", onMouseDown);
document.removeEventListener("mouseup", onMouseUp);
});
